Class PasswordPolicy

Definition

Namespace:
Tizen.Security.DevicePolicyManager
Assembly:
Tizen.Security.DevicePolicyManager.dll

The PasswordPolicy provides methods to manage password policies.

C#
Copy
[Obsolete("Deprecated since API level 11.")] public class PasswordPolicy : DevicePolicy
Inheritance
object
PasswordPolicy
Remarks

The PasswordPolicy is created by GetPolicy<T>(). and the DevicePolicyManager instance must exists when using the PasswordPolicy.

Properties

View Source

DaysToExpiration

Gets the number of days password expires.

Declaration
C#
Copy
[Obsolete("Deprecated since API level 11.")] public int DaysToExpiration { get; }
Property Value
Type Description
int

Number of days after which the password expires. The default value is maximum of int.

Remarks

The PasswordPolicy is created by GetPolicy<T>(). and the DevicePolicyManager instance must exists when using the PasswordPolicy.

View Source

MaximumFailedAttemptsForWipe

Gets maximum number of failed attempts before device is wiped. If user fails the last attempt, device will be wiped.

Declaration
C#
Copy
[Obsolete("Deprecated since API level 11.")] public int MaximumFailedAttemptsForWipe { get; }
Property Value
Type Description
int

Maximum count for failed passwords. The default value is maximum of int.

Remarks

The PasswordPolicy is created by GetPolicy<T>(). and the DevicePolicyManager instance must exists when using the PasswordPolicy.

View Source

MaxInactivityTimeDeviceLock

Gets the maximum number of seconds of inactivity time before the screen timeout occurs.

Declaration
C#
Copy
[Obsolete("Deprecated since API level 11.")] public int MaxInactivityTimeDeviceLock { get; }
Property Value
Type Description
int

Maximum inactivity time for device lock. The default value is maximum of int.

Remarks

The PasswordPolicy is created by GetPolicy<T>(). and the DevicePolicyManager instance must exists when using the PasswordPolicy.

View Source

MinimumLength

Gets the minimum allowed password length.

Declaration
C#
Copy
[Obsolete("Deprecated since API level 11.")] public int MinimumLength { get; }
Property Value
Type Description
int

Allowed minimum password length. The default value is 0.

Remarks

The PasswordPolicy is created by GetPolicy<T>(). and the DevicePolicyManager instance must exists when using the PasswordPolicy.

View Source

MinimumPreviousHistory

Gets the number of min password history to avoid previous password.

Declaration
C#
Copy
[Obsolete("Deprecated since API level 11.")] public int MinimumPreviousHistory { get; }
Property Value
Type Description
int

Number of previous passwords which cannot be used when settings a new password. The default value is 0.

Remarks

The PasswordPolicy is created by GetPolicy<T>(). and the DevicePolicyManager instance must exists when using the PasswordPolicy.

View Source

MinimumRequiredComplexChars

Gets minimum complex char in password. Complex characters are all non-alphabetic characters; that is, numbers and symbols.

Declaration
C#
Copy
[Obsolete("Deprecated since API level 11.")] public int MinimumRequiredComplexChars { get; }
Property Value
Type Description
int

Number of minimum complex char in password. The default value is 0.

Remarks

The PasswordPolicy is created by GetPolicy<T>(). and the DevicePolicyManager instance must exists when using the PasswordPolicy.

View Source

Quality

Gets password quality. An administrator can get the password restrictions it is imposing.

Declaration
C#
Copy
[Obsolete("Deprecated since API level 11.")] public PasswordQuality Quality { get; }
Property Value
Type Description
PasswordQuality

Password quality type, values of PasswordQuality. The default value is PasswordQuality UNSPECIFIED.

Remarks

The PasswordPolicy is created by GetPolicy<T>(). and the DevicePolicyManager instance must exists when using the PasswordPolicy.

See Also